Chilean spurs and stirrup. Artwork of Chilean spurs and stirrup, drawn to illustrate an account written by the British naturalist Charles Darwin of his travels in Chile during the five years of the second survey voyage of HMS Beagle. He visited this part of Chile in November 1934. The artwork is from page 290 of Darwin's 'Journal of Researches' (the 1890 John Murray first illustrated edition).
